Why AI matters at this scale
AWP Safety is a major national provider of traffic control and flagging services, primarily supporting utility, construction, and telecommunications infrastructure projects. With a workforce of 5,000-10,000 employees deployed across the country, the company's core business is the complex logistics of mobilizing trained personnel and equipment to thousands of dynamic work sites daily. At this scale—operating as a large mid-market enterprise—manual scheduling and dispatch processes become significant cost centers and limit agility. The utilities and construction sectors are undergoing a digital transformation, driven by demands for efficiency, safety, and reliability. For AWP, AI is not about futuristic gadgets; it's a practical tool to optimize a massive, moving operational puzzle, directly impacting profitability and competitive advantage in a low-margin service business.
Concrete AI Opportunities with ROI Framing
1. AI-Optimized Field Deployment: The single largest cost is labor and fleet mobility. An AI scheduling engine that ingests work orders, crew certifications, location, traffic, and weather can generate optimal daily assignments. The ROI is clear: reduced fuel consumption, lower vehicle wear-and-tear, and decreased overtime by minimizing drive time and idle periods. A conservative 5-10% efficiency gain across a fleet of this size translates to millions in annual savings.
2. Proactive Safety & Compliance Monitoring: Safety is paramount and a key selling point. Computer vision AI applied to site and vehicle camera feeds can automatically detect protocol breaches (e.g., missing PPE, unsafe work zones). This shifts compliance from periodic audits to continuous, real-time oversight. The ROI includes reduced insurance premiums, fewer violations, and the invaluable protection of worker wellbeing, which also lowers turnover and associated hiring/training costs.
3. Predictive Maintenance for Fleet & Assets: AWP manages a vast inventory of trucks, signage, and communication gear. Machine learning models can analyze vehicle telemetry and equipment repair histories to predict failures before they occur. This transforms maintenance from a reactive, disruptive cost to a scheduled, efficient process. The ROI is measured in increased asset uptime, extended equipment lifespan, and the prevention of costly last-minute rentals or project delays.
Deployment Risks Specific to This Size Band
For a company of 5,000-10,000 employees, successful AI deployment faces unique hurdles. Integration Complexity is high; legacy systems for payroll, dispatch, and CRM may be fragmented, requiring middleware and APIs that add cost and time. Change Management is massive. Rolling out new tools to a geographically dispersed, non-desk workforce requires extensive training and clear communication of benefits to ensure adoption. There is a risk of pilot purgatory—a successful small-scale test fails to scale due to unforeseen regional variations or data inconsistencies. Finally, data governance becomes critical. Ensuring clean, unified, and secure data flows from hundreds of locations is a foundational challenge that must be solved before advanced AI can deliver reliable value. A phased, use-case-driven approach, starting with the highest-ROI opportunity like deployment optimization, is essential to manage these risks and build internal momentum.
